Wrecks of the Japanese transport Yamazuki Maru and a Type A Ko-hyoteki class submarine on Guadalcanal, Solomon Islands, in May 1944. Yamazuki Maru was beached near Veuru (Tassafaronga Point) on 15 November 1942 and immediately after daybreak destroyed by U.S. aircraft, field artillery and the destroyer USS Meade (DD-602).
